It's funny, the first band I was in, we thought we were pretty basic.
Listening to the echoey recordings now (made in a huge hall with a proper stage using a ghetto blaster on a table about 30-40 feet from the band) we were surprisingly tight, if unsophisticated.
But we were practising twice a week, had a great drummer and were never shy of offering genuinely constructive criticism, so if my basslines were off, I was told so!
Now when I practice to recordings, my aim is to make the original bass 'disappear', which can be tricky.
It's very easy to play sightly behind and take cues from the recording.
